What is the duration of a floating rate bond?

the duration of a floating rate bond is the time t until the next coupon payment, as your equation shows. The payments that come after are not known yet and will be determined based on interest rates then prevailing, so they carry no duration risk.

How do you value a floating rate bond?

Generally speaking, bonds which are carrying floating rates will be priced in close proximity to their par value. The current value of a bond with floating rates is the par value combined with the value of the upcoming coupon payment, taking into account the amount of time until the payment.

What are floater funds?

Floater funds are debt funds that invest at least 65\% of their money in floating-rate bonds. The interest these bonds pay change as the interest rates in the economy change. A periodic resetting of rates to keep them in sync with market rates.

Are Floating Rate Bonds considered fixed income?

What are floating-rate securities? Also known as “floaters,” these fixed income investments provide interest income based on widely used interest rate benchmarks. The interest rate on floaters will adjust periodically (float) depending on movement in the benchmark rates to which they are tied.

What is RBI Floating Rate bond 2021?

The Reserve Bank of India declared the Floating Rate Savings Bonds’ interest rate for July 2021 to December 2021, which stays unchanged at 7.15\%. This interest is payable every 6 months without any cumulative option.

Should you invest in the new series of floating-rate bonds?

The new series of floating-rate Bonds issued by the RBI will have interest rate risks with the rate of interest to be reviewed in every six months. Any rise in interest rate will put the Bond in a superior position, while a rate cut would make things worse for an investor in comparison to FD.
